探讨云服务和开源产品在未来的发展趋势。
随着科技的快速进步,云服务和开源产品正成为现代企业和个人用户的主要选择。
这两者在便捷性、灵活性和成本效益等方面的优势,使得它们已被广泛应用于各个领域。
然而,未来的发展趋势如何?又将如何为用户提供真正的价值?本文将对此进行深入探讨。
一、云服务的发展趋势。
1. 多云环境的普遍采用。
随着企业对各种云服务提供商的需求不断增加,使用多云环境将成为一种常态。
企业将根据自己的需求选择不同的云服务,如公共云、私有云与混合云,从而最大限度地提高资源利用率与安全性。
2. 云原生架构的兴起。
因为集成性与灵活性高,云原生架构将在未来的发展中继续升温。
这种架构允许企业以微服务的方式构建应用,能够更快地响应市场变化,为用户提供更高效的服务。
3. AI与云服务的结合。
人工智能的不断进步,将与云服务深度融合。
通过云计算的强大算力,企业可以为用户提供个性化、智能化的服务,如智能聊天机器人、预测性分析等。
4. 安全与合规性的重视。
随着数据泄露事件频发,企业对云服务的安全性和合规性将更加重视。
未来,云服务提供商将不断提升其安全防护能力,以满足不断变化的法律法规。
二、开源产品的发展趋势。
1. 社区驱动的创新。
开源软件的开发往往依赖于广大社区的力量。
未来,更多的开源项目将沿用这种方法,迅速适应用户反馈,以实现更快速的发展与迭代。
2. 商业模式的多样化。
随着开源软件逐渐被接受,相关的商业模式也愈加多样化。
从支持服务到增值产品,开源企业将在传统的盈利方式上进行创新。
3. 纵深集成。
开源软件的应用将逐渐向更深入的集成方向发展。
越来越多的企业将选择将开源解决方案嵌入其现有的IT架构中,以便实现更高效的运营。
4. 与云服务的紧密结合。
开源与云服务之间的结合将是未来的一大亮点。
许多开源产品将被部署在云平台中,从而提升其可扩展性和可靠性。
三、使用教程或全面方案。
对于希望结合云服务与开源产品的用户或企业,可以参考以下步骤以构建整合解决方案:
1. 需求分析。
首先,明确企业或个人的具体需求,如存储、计算能力或软件功能,选择合适的云平台(如AWS、Azure或Google Cloud)和开源产品(如Linux操作系统、Kubernetes容器管理等)。
2. 选择开发工具。
使用Docker等开发工具进行容器化,将开源应用打包成可移植单元,便于在多云环境中运行。
3. 部署与监控。
在云端使用云服务提供商的控制面板进行部署,同时可以使用开源监控工具(例如Prometheus)来确保系统稳定性。
4. 数据安全与备份。
在部署时,务必要设定合适的安全策略,通过加密和备份机制来保障数据的安全性。
5. 持续集成与部署。
利用CI/CD工具(如Jenkins)实现持续集成与部署,确保应用的高效迭代。
四、优缺点分析。
云服务的优缺点。
- 优点:
- 便捷易用:无需维护硬件,用户仅需按需付费。
- 可扩展性强:快速应对业务变化,灵活配置资源。
- 高度的安全性:云服务提供商通常会投入大量资源进行安全防护。
- 缺点:
- 数据隐私问题:数据存储在第三方服务器上,可能存在泄露风险。
- 网络依赖性:一旦网络故障,将直接影响业务操作。
开源产品的优缺点。
- 优点:
- 成本效益高:免费使用,降低了IT成本。
- 灵活性强:用户可以自由修改,定制符合自己需求的软件。
- 缺点:
- 技术支持不足:对于非技术用户,缺乏专业支持可能导致困难。
- 社区维护不均:一些项目可能因为开发者流失而不再更新。
五、为用户提供真正的价值。
云服务和开源产品的结合,最终目标在于为用户提供高效、灵活和安全的解决方案。
通过云服务的算力与开源产品的灵活性,企业可以更快速地响应市场变化,降低运营成本,并在数据安全上进行多重保障。
常见问题解答。
1. 云服务是否适合中小企业?
是的,云服务因其按需付费的特性,可以显著降低中小企业的IT成本,提升其技术能力。
2. 如何选择合适的开源产品?
需要明确自己的需求,并考虑社区支持与更新频率。
建议选择已被广泛使用且评价良好的开源项目。
结语。
综上所述,云服务和开源产品在未来的发展中将迎来更多的机遇与挑战。
用户需要深入了解各自的需求,通过适当的组合与使用,能够在日益竞争的市场中获得更大优势。
还没有评论,来说两句吧...